Friends of Hall-Brooke Celebrate the 10th Anniversary of the Mother's Day Art Show and Sale
A dozen artists from the Fairfield County region have been selected for the Tenth Anniversary Mother's Day Weekend Art Show and Sale, May 12 and 13, 2012, presented by the Friends of Hall-Brooke. The show is held in the Community Room of St. Vincent's Medical Center, Behavioral Health Service, Westport Campus, 47 Long Lots Road, Westport, CT.

To celebrate the tenth anniversary event, participating artists include seven returning Best of Show Winners including: Karen Ford, Dalton Ghetti, Lynn Stephens Massey, Julie O'Connor, Laura Wilk, Ken Scaglia and Katherine Ross.  Selected artists from Fairfield County include: Miggs Burroughs, Cabell Molina, Nancy Woodward, Deborah Weiss and Susan Malloy.  The show's admission, refreshments and door prize chances are all free of charge, as the event is a gift to the regional community.
Show hours are:
   * Saturday, May 12, Noon to 8 PM with the Meet the Artists Gala Reception, 6-8 p.m.
    * Sunday, May 13, Bring Your Mom Day, Noon-4 p.m.

A Best of Show Award of $500 will be presented at 7:00 p.m., Saturday, May 12, during the Meet the Artist Gala Reception.

Whitney Wasserman is chairing the event. Ken Scaglia, Julie O’Connor and Karen Ford are show curators.  Helen Klisser During is the art show Juror.   The Friends of Hall-Brooke, St. Vincent’s Foundation, Jerry’s Artarama, Castle Wine & Spirits and the Betty R. and Ralph Sheffer Foundation are generous supporters of this event.

Local artist Tracy Sugarman will be honored at the Saturday evening Meet and Artists Gala for his contributions to the Westport art community and Hall-Brooke Behavioral Health Services.
A 40 percent portion of show sales supports efforts of the Friends of Hall-Brooke, a volunteer group with a mission to destigmatize mental illness through community outreach and education, and to enhance the excellent clinical care provided by St. Vincent's Behavioral Health Services.  Information on Friends membership is available at the Mother's Day Art Show.
